Description
In a forgotten corner of a vast castle, a starving young girl teeters on the edge of death until she suddenly awakens with the memories of Chihiro Sagami, an office worker from modern Japan. The girl is actually the eighth princess of the kingdom, abandoned by the king and queen and left to die in the castle's shadows. Refusing to perish, Chihiro drags herself toward the castle kitchens, where she is discovered by a kindhearted young chef named Adris. She begs him for food, promising to work in exchange, and her desperate plea reaches the ears of the head chef, Dorago La George, a burly but gentle man who decides to take her in. Dorago formally adopts her as his daughter, giving her the name Chihiro La George, and she becomes known among the castle staff as the little helper for her tireless work in the kitchen.
The main setting is the royal castle and its surrounding kingdom, a fantasy world of medieval trappings with magic and monstrous creatures. The story centers on the castle kitchens, where Chihiro uses her small size and nimble hands to clean hard-to-reach spaces, prepare ingredients, and assist the cooks. Over time, she wins the affection of the castle workers, including the stern but doting Dorago, the brotherly Adris, the loyal butler Naya, and the fox-eared maid Sasha. A key figure is Romel von Riegrett, the capable and weary younger brother of the king, who quickly notices that Chihiro's golden hair and golden eyes are hallmarks of the royal bloodline.
The narrative weaves together warm everyday episodes with a deepening mystery. Chihiro's golden eyes are revealed to carry a great secret tied to the fate of the world, hinting at a hidden power that connects her to ancient forces beyond the kingdom. When she ventures into a dangerous forest to find wild berries and honey for making sweets, accompanied by Romel and a squad of knights, she encounters the queen of the forest, a powerful bee-like monster named Melda. Melda is drawn to Chihiro's pure heart and becomes a formidable protector, gifting her precious honey and standing as an ally against future threats.
In later arcs, the scope broadens from a cozy kitchen tale into an epic fantasy. Chihiro learns that the world of Arcadia was created by twin gods who made a perilous wager with an alien god named Legion, a gamble that guarantees Arcadia's eventual destruction. Chihiro's soul was sent from Earth by its own god to become a champion who could overturn that fate. The eighth princess's original soul, Fatima, was manipulated by Legion and perished, leaving Chihiro to awaken fully. Chihiro eventually descends into an abyss to rescue Fatima's spirit, merging both souls into one body and unlocking her full power as the golden king. She defeats Legion and saves Arcadia from annihilation. In the aftermath, Chihiro's soul separates from Fatima's body and is reborn as Dorago's biological daughter. At the age of two, she regains her memories and reunites with her grieving friends, resuming her role as the castle's beloved little helper.
The main characters include Chihiro, a hardworking and resilient girl who values earning her place through honest labor; Dorago, a fierce-looking but deeply affectionate father figure who protects her fiercely; Adris, the gentle young cook who first rescues her and becomes like an older brother; Naya and Sasha, the devoted servants who care for her in Dorago's mansion; Romel, the shrewd but good-natured prince who becomes her ally; and the forest queen Melda, a powerful monster who becomes an unshakable guardian. The story balances gentle moments of cooking, cleaning, and family bonding with high-stakes conflicts involving gods, lost souls, and the survival of an entire world.
